30 Rock - S3E22

#15 - Kidney Now! (Season 3 - Episode 22)

The TGS staff rallies as Jack's father's health hangs in the balance. Liz enjoys newfound fame as a relationship expert. When Tracy's high school invites him to speak at graduation, Kenneth helps him overcome embarrassing memories.

The episode was rated 8.04 from 379 votes.

30 Rock - S6E19

#5 - Live from Studio 6H (Season 6 - Episode 19)

Kabletown chooses to stop funding live shows for "TGS." While Liz and Jack embrace the change, Kenneth argues that live format should be kept intact, and he tries to convince the "TGS" staff to fight for their right to be live by taking them and our audience through a magical look back at the illustrious history of Studio 6H.

The episode was rated 8.13 from 429 votes.
